Development of Pore Pressure and Material Damping during Cyclic Loading
Publication: Research - peer-review › Article in proceeding
The behaviour of sand during cyclic loading can be characterized as "stabilization", "instant stabilization". "pore pressure buildup" and "liquefaction". The terminologies can be defined exactly by a simple mathematical formulation based on the existence of a cyclic stable state. By introducing a mobilization index M it is possible to describe the strongly hysteretic behaviour during loading and unloading, even if the stress path is complicated.
